ZIP и RAR — это два разных формата сжатия файлов, которые имеют некоторые отличия. 2
ZIP — это широко используемый формат архивных файлов, который позволяет сжимать и хранить один или несколько файлов и папок в одном файле. 2 Он использует методы сжатия данных без потерь для уменьшения размера файла, что упрощает передачу и хранение данных. 2 ZIP-файлы можно распаковать для получения исходных файлов и папок. 2
RAR — это собственный формат архивных файлов, который позволяет сжимать данные, устранять ошибки и охватывать файлы. 2 Он известен своими эффективными алгоритмами сжатия, что делает его пригодным для сжатия больших файлов. 2 Архивы RAR можно разделить на несколько томов, что упрощает их распределение по различным устройствам хранения или передачу через Интернет. 2
Уменьшение размера файла происходит за счёт минимизации избыточных данных. 3 Например, в текстовом файле избыточными данными могут быть часто встречающиеся символы, такие как символ пробела, или общие гласные, такие как буквы e и a. 3 Сокращение объёма данных достигается за счёт замены часто встречающихся данных короткими кодовыми словами, а редких — длинными. 5
Например, алгоритм кодирования Хаффмана назначает код символам в файле в зависимости от частоты этих символов. 3 Другой алгоритм сжатия, известный как алгоритм Лемпеля-Зива, преобразует строки переменной длины в коды фиксированной длины, которые занимают меньше места, чем исходные строки. 3